This commit is contained in:
Alexey Kudravtsev
2012-01-06 20:12:59 +04:00
parent 18c6c63f75
commit 48cbba4996
7 changed files with 22 additions and 19 deletions

View File

@@ -28,17 +28,17 @@ public class CommonShortcuts {
private CommonShortcuts() {}
public static final ShortcutSet ALT_ENTER = new CustomShortcutSet(KeyStroke.getKeyStroke(KeyEvent.VK_ENTER, KeyEvent.ALT_DOWN_MASK));
public static final ShortcutSet ALT_ENTER = new CustomShortcutSet(KeyStroke.getKeyStroke(KeyEvent.VK_ENTER, InputEvent.ALT_DOWN_MASK));
public static final ShortcutSet ENTER = new CustomShortcutSet(KeyStroke.getKeyStroke(KeyEvent.VK_ENTER, 0));
public static final ShortcutSet CTRL_ENTER = new CustomShortcutSet(KeyStroke.getKeyStroke(KeyEvent.VK_ENTER,
SystemInfo.isMac
? KeyEvent.META_DOWN_MASK
: KeyEvent.CTRL_DOWN_MASK));
? InputEvent.META_DOWN_MASK
: InputEvent.CTRL_DOWN_MASK));
public static final ShortcutSet INSERT = new CustomShortcutSet(getInsertKeystroke());
public static final ShortcutSet DELETE = new CustomShortcutSet(KeyStroke.getKeyStroke(KeyEvent.VK_DELETE, 0));
public static final ShortcutSet ESCAPE = new CustomShortcutSet(KeyStroke.getKeyStroke(KeyEvent.VK_ESCAPE, 0));
public static final ShortcutSet DOUBLE_CLICK_1 = new CustomShortcutSet(new Shortcut[]{new MouseShortcut(MouseEvent.BUTTON1, 0, 2)});
public static final ShortcutSet DOUBLE_CLICK_1 = new CustomShortcutSet(new MouseShortcut(MouseEvent.BUTTON1, 0, 2));
public static ShortcutSet getNewForDialogs() {
final ArrayList<Shortcut> shortcuts = new ArrayList<Shortcut>();
@@ -60,7 +60,7 @@ public class CommonShortcuts {
}
public static KeyStroke getInsertKeystroke() {
return SystemInfo.isMac ? KeyStroke.getKeyStroke(KeyEvent.VK_N, KeyEvent.CTRL_DOWN_MASK)
return SystemInfo.isMac ? KeyStroke.getKeyStroke(KeyEvent.VK_N, InputEvent.CTRL_DOWN_MASK)
: KeyStroke.getKeyStroke(KeyEvent.VK_INSERT, 0);
}
@@ -94,7 +94,8 @@ public class CommonShortcuts {
}
public static ShortcutSet getDiff() {
return new CustomShortcutSet(KeyStroke.getKeyStroke(KeyEvent.VK_D, SystemInfo.isMac ? KeyEvent.META_DOWN_MASK : KeyEvent.CTRL_DOWN_MASK));
return new CustomShortcutSet(KeyStroke.getKeyStroke(KeyEvent.VK_D, SystemInfo.isMac ? InputEvent.META_DOWN_MASK
: InputEvent.CTRL_DOWN_MASK));
}
public static ShortcutSet getFind() {

View File

@@ -298,7 +298,7 @@ public class Tree extends JTree implements ComponentWithEmptyText, ComponentWith
protected void processMouseEvent(MouseEvent e) {
if (SystemInfo.isMac) {
if (SwingUtilities.isLeftMouseButton(e) && e.isControlDown() && e.getID() == MouseEvent.MOUSE_PRESSED) {
int modifiers = (e.getModifiers() & ~(InputEvent.CTRL_MASK | InputEvent.BUTTON1_MASK)) | InputEvent.BUTTON3_MASK;
int modifiers = e.getModifiers() & ~(InputEvent.CTRL_MASK | InputEvent.BUTTON1_MASK) | InputEvent.BUTTON3_MASK;
e = new MouseEvent(e.getComponent(), e.getID(), e.getWhen(), modifiers, e.getX(), e.getY(), e.getClickCount(), true,
MouseEvent.BUTTON3);
}

View File

@@ -27,6 +27,7 @@ import com.intellij.openapi.wm.ToolWindowManager;
import org.jetbrains.annotations.NonNls;
import javax.swing.*;
import java.awt.event.InputEvent;
import java.awt.event.KeyEvent;
public class ActivateToolWindowAction extends AnAction implements DumbAware {
@@ -96,12 +97,12 @@ public class ActivateToolWindowAction extends AnAction implements DumbAware {
KeyStroke keyStroke = ((KeyboardShortcut)shortcut).getFirstKeyStroke();
int modifiers=keyStroke.getModifiers();
if (
(modifiers == (KeyEvent.ALT_DOWN_MASK|KeyEvent.ALT_MASK)) ||
(modifiers == KeyEvent.ALT_MASK) ||
(modifiers == KeyEvent.ALT_DOWN_MASK) ||
(modifiers == (KeyEvent.META_DOWN_MASK|KeyEvent.META_MASK)) ||
(modifiers == KeyEvent.META_MASK) ||
(modifiers == KeyEvent.META_DOWN_MASK)
modifiers == (InputEvent.ALT_DOWN_MASK | InputEvent.ALT_MASK) ||
modifiers == InputEvent.ALT_MASK ||
modifiers == InputEvent.ALT_DOWN_MASK ||
modifiers == (InputEvent.META_DOWN_MASK | InputEvent.META_MASK) ||
modifiers == InputEvent.META_MASK ||
modifiers == InputEvent.META_DOWN_MASK
) {
int keyCode = keyStroke.getKeyCode();
if (KeyEvent.VK_0 <= keyCode && keyCode <= KeyEvent.VK_9) {

View File

@@ -67,9 +67,9 @@ public class ChangesCacheFile {
public ChangesCacheFile(Project project, File path, AbstractVcs vcs, VirtualFile root, RepositoryLocation location) {
final Calendar date = Calendar.getInstance();
date.set(2020, 1, 2);
date.set(2020, Calendar.FEBRUARY, 2);
myFirstCachedDate = date.getTime();
date.set(1970, 1, 2);
date.set(1970, Calendar.FEBRUARY, 2);
myLastCachedDate = date.getTime();
myProject = project;
myPath = path;

View File

@@ -218,7 +218,7 @@ public class CvsCommittedChangesProvider implements CachingCommittedChangesProvi
Date dateFrom = settings.getDateAfterFilter();
if (dateFrom == null) {
final Calendar calendar = Calendar.getInstance();
calendar.set(1970, 2, 2);
calendar.set(1970, Calendar.MARCH, 2);
dateFrom = calendar.getTime();
}
final ChangeBrowserSettings.Filter filter = settings.createFilter();
@@ -265,7 +265,7 @@ public class CvsCommittedChangesProvider implements CachingCommittedChangesProvi
Date dateFrom = settings.getDateAfterFilter();
if (dateFrom == null) {
final Calendar calendar = Calendar.getInstance();
calendar.set(1970, 2, 2);
calendar.set(1970, Calendar.MARCH, 2);
dateFrom = calendar.getTime();
}
final List<LogInformationWrapper> log = new ArrayList<LogInformationWrapper>();

View File

@@ -21,12 +21,13 @@ import com.intellij.openapi.vfs.VirtualFile;
import org.jetbrains.idea.maven.MavenImportingTestCase;
import org.jetbrains.idea.maven.project.MavenProject;
import java.util.Calendar;
import java.util.Collections;
import java.util.List;
import java.util.Comparator;
// do not run on build server
@Bombed(year = 3000, month = 1, day = 1)
@Bombed(year = 3000, month = Calendar.FEBRUARY, day = 1)
public abstract class MavenPerformanceTest extends MavenImportingTestCase {
@Override
protected void setUp() throws Exception {

View File

@@ -103,7 +103,7 @@ public class CachedGridImage {
g2d.setColor(Painter.NON_SELECTED_GRID_COLOR);
}
g2d.setStroke(new BasicStroke(1.0f, 0, 0, 1.0f, ourDashes, 0.0f));
g2d.setStroke(new BasicStroke(1.0f, BasicStroke.CAP_BUTT, BasicStroke.JOIN_MITER, 1.0f, ourDashes, 0.0f));
if (myHorzGridLines.length > 0) {
int lastLine = (container.getDelegee().getHeight() - myHorzGridLines [myHorzGridLines.length-1] > 4)